Rivers APC dismisses corruption allegations against Amaechi

No Comments

The Rivers State Chapter of the All Progressives Congress (APC) has

dismissed the corruption allegations against immediate past Governor

of the State, Rt. Hon. Chibuike Amaechi, with a wave of the hand.


The party in a statement issued Sunday morning in Port Harcourt by its

State Chairman, Dr. Davies Ibiamu Ikanya, said that the latest

allegation by the wailing Care-taker Governor of Rivers State, Chief

Nyesom Wike camp that Amaechi has foreign bank accounts lacks

substance.


“These stories flooding the Internet and Social Media about former

Governor Amaechi are mere fabrications intended to ridicule him and

poison the mind of President Muhammadu Buhari, who is expected to make

Amaechi a key member of his cabinet. For the avoidance of doubt,

Amaechi has no account with a Bank in Minnesota, USA, as alleged by

these devious rumour mongers. It is also not true that CNN’s

Christiane Amanpour accused Amaechi of corruption, as being claimed by

his detractors. Besides, at no time did Amaechi write to Bancorp or

any bank in Switzerland, stating that he deposited any funds in error.

These are wicked lies concocted by evil-minded persons desperate to

pull down Amaechi but who are bound to fail,” Rivers APC said.


The party expressed regret that some saboteurs within the party have

made themselves available for use by Chief Wike in tarnishing

Amaechi’s hard-earned reputation just because of pecuniary benefits.

“We wish to warn these saboteurs to stop playing Judas and return

Wike’s money to him or be prepared to face the consequences with their

new-found master whose wrongful occupation of the Rivers State

Government House will soon be ended by the State Governorship Election

Tribunal,” Rivers APC said.


It assured Amaechi of the party’s unflinching support, assuring him

that he would be vindicated at the end of the day.
